计算双精度数组中特定范围内的值数可以通过以下步骤实现:
以下是一个示例的代码实现(使用JavaScript语言):
function countValuesInRange(arr, min, max) {
let count = 0;
for (let i = 0; i < arr.length; i++) {
if (arr[i] >= min && arr[i] <= max) {
count++;
}
}
return count;
}
// 示例用法
const arr = [1.5, 2.8, 3.2, 4.9, 5.1, 6.7];
const min = 2.0;
const max = 5.0;
const result = countValuesInRange(arr, min, max);
console.log(`在范围[${min}, ${max}]内的值数为:${result}`);
这段代码中,countValuesInRange
函数接受一个双精度数组arr
以及范围的最小值min
和最大值max
作为参数。函数通过遍历数组中的每个元素,判断其是否在范围内,并使用计数器count
记录符合条件的元素个数。最后,函数返回计数器的值作为特定范围内的值数。
对于云计算领域的相关知识,可以参考腾讯云的文档和产品介绍,以下是一些相关资源:
以上是对于如何计算双精度数组中特定范围内的值数的答案,同时提供了相关的云计算领域知识和腾讯云产品介绍。
领取专属 10元无门槛券
手把手带您无忧上云